Spring dreams come alive at garden centre
The weather outside may still be frightful, but inside Shelmerdine Garden Center it’s delightful.
Customers visiting the Headingley business on March 1 were treated to the sight of delicate orchids and colouful floral blooms. No need to worry about the snow still covering up Manitoba’s gardens.
